Timing and Scoring:
Timing
and scoring will be done with ChampionChip Technology.
Each runner must pick up his or her chip at the Thunder
Road Marathon Health & Wellness Expo presented by Presbyterian
Orthopaedic Hospital on Friday, December 11 or Saturday,
December 12. Runners who do not turn in their chips
at the conclusion of their race will be assessed a $10
fee. (The event has the right to charge your credit card
for this fee.)
Timing mats will be located at the start,
10K mark, 13.1 mile mark, 20 mile mark and the finish.
Runners who do not register a split time at one of the
checkpoints will be subject to disqualification.
SMARTBOX
of Charlotte Pit Stops
Dasani
Water
and Powerade ION will be available at the following places along the course:
Mile 2, 4, 6, 8, 10, 12, 14, 16, 18, 20, 22, 23.5, and 25.
Gel will be provided at mile markers 16 and 20.
And perhaps for some, most importantly, portable restrooms will be stationed at the water stations, about every two miles along the course.

Pace Teams
Endurance Magazine Pace Teams
Charlotte’s Thunder Road Marathon will offer Endurance Magazine Pace Teams to help you run your best marathon! Pace Teams are available at the following times: 3:00, 3:15, 3:30, 3:45, 4:00, 4:15, 4:30, 4:45, and 5:00.

Participating in a Pace Team is FREE
and open to all runners. Endurance Magazine Pace
Team leaders will run even splits to get you to the finish
at your goal time. Simply
sign up at the Endurance Magazine Pace Team booth at the Thunder
Road Marathon Health & Wellness Expo presented by Presbyterian
Orthopaedic Hospital. On race day,
go to the start area 15 - 25 minutes early to find your team
and meet your Pace Team leaders.

Time Limits
The marathon has a 6-hour time limit and the Amica Insurance Half Marathon has a 3 hour time limit. Runners who cannot maintain a 13:45 per mile pace will be asked to leave the course for their own safety.
Pit Stops will close and volunteers and police officers at intersections will not be available to participants who fall below the 13:45 per mile pace. This will be strictly enforced.
